Were seeking for an experienced Digital Document Specialist to join us on the Takitimu North Link project based out of the Te Puna Tauranga NZ office.
Fulton Hogan is constructing the project in a joint venture with HEB Construction continuing a long and successful partnership on large projects in the Bay of Plenty. Beca and Holmes Consulting are the Joint Ventures designers.
This role is the system Gate Keeper of all projects related documentation. With your keen eye for detail youll be controlling documents such as reports drawings financial records and other confidential project-related electronic documents and correspondence with multi external parties.
This is a crucial role for our projects ensuring confidentiality along with accuracy in sharing information with the right peopleand in the right way.

Scope: The $475M (TNL) Takitimu North Link Stage 1 project will provide a four lane inter-regional connection between the existing SH2 from near Loop Road Te Puna in the west to SH29 Takitimu Drive Toll Road in the east and includes an on-ramp from Fifteenth Avenue to the SH29 Takitimu Drive Toll Road. The new 6.5km long four lane highway will bypass Te Puna and Bethlehem townships improving the efficiency and safety of the strategic network and will support growth in the Minden area.
This exciting project is the first in the planned improvement of SH2 from Tauranga towards Katikati and involves challenging geotechnical conditions significant bridge structures and a focus on environmental and sustainability outcomes. It also has a focus on partnership between Waka Kotahi and local Hapu. It is one of the first New Zealand Upgrade Projects announced by the Government last year to be brought to construction.
